University of Kansas is a public research university founded in 1865. The main campus is located in the city of Lawrence, Kansas. University of Kanas admissions offers more than 400 degree and certificate courses in over 14 academic schools. As per QS World University Ranking 2024, University of Kansas USA ranks at 410th position. The university has an acceptance rate of 88% for the academic session 2022-2023. A total of 30,000 students get enrolled at the Uni of Kansas with an international population of 1,700 students. Candidates must meet the IELTS and TOEFL score requirements to apply for University of Kansas admissions. The minimum GPA required for UG admission to the University of Kansas is 2.5/4.0 (79-80%). For University of Kansas graduate admissions, candidates must have a GPA of a minimum of 3.0/4.0 (83-86%). The average annual salary of KU graduates is 73,000 USD (INR 60,72,249.50).

University of Kansas Acceptance Rate

There are various US Universities with high acceptance rate. KU University of Kansas has a lightly selective admission with an acceptance rate of 88% for the academic session 2022-2023. The university has a total enrollment of 30,000 students. Out of these, the international population is around 1,700 students that come from 100 countries. The table highlights the admission criteria of the admitted students of the University of Kansas:

Admission criteria Range
GPA 2.5-3.0
SAT scores  1060-1330
ACT scores  21–29

University of Kansas Cost of Attendance

The cost of attendance for University of Kansas for graduate and undergraduate programs are as follows:

Expense Type Annual Cost
Campus Fees 1,038 USD (INR 86,342.40)
Housing and meals 11,370 USD (INR 9,45,773.66)
Books 580 USD (INR 48,245.27)
Transportation 2,512 USD (INR 2,08,951.93)
Personal Expenses 2,376 USD (INR 1,97,639.24)

Note: 1 USD = 83.18 INR as on 20th October 2023

University of Kansas Scholarships

There are various scholarships to study in USA. The scholarships of University of Kansas are renewable and vary from 3000-25,000 USD (INR 2,49,544.50 – 20,79,537.50) per year. The popular scholarships for international students are as follows:

Scholarships Eligibility  Award Granted
International Excellence Award GPA of 3.5 or higher is required 100,000+ USD (INR 83,18,150+) [25,000+ USD per year] (INR 20,79,537.508+/year)
International Merit GPA of 3.75-4.0 is required 36,000 USD (INR 29,94,534) [9,000 USD per year] (INR 7,48,633.50/year)
International Distinction GPA of 3.5-3.75 is required 24,000 USD (INR 19,96,356) [6,000 USD per year] (INR 4,99,089/year)
International Achievement GPA of 3.25-3.49 is required 12,000 USD (INR 9,98,178) [3,000 USD per year] (INR 2,49,544.50/year)

Note: 1 USD = 83.18 INR as on 20th October 2023

Ques. What GPA is required for Kansas?

Ans. Incoming first-year students can be directly admitted if they meet the following requirements: 3.25 GPA on a 4.0 scale, no test scores required OR an ACT score of at least 21 or an SAT score of at least 1060 plus a GPA of at least 2.0.

Ques. What is University of Kansas known for?

Ans. KU offers the highest-quality academic programs (149 bachelor, 123 masters, 96 doctorate and professional degree programs, and 61 graduate certificate programs.) The academic programs are supported by 12 libraries and several museums, including art and natural history.
